Sit down and be ready for thy journey is long and weary.
C++ is what most consider the language of a real software engineer, check sites like stackoverflow, techopedia or quora and you notice a big bulk of software engineers (not baby coders ) are C++ programmers. As a beginner you will struggle with concepts of C++ such as pointers, memory addressing and dynamic memory allocation, templates, etc.. In fact most beginners will find it virtually impossible to write a simple GUI in C++.

Unlike languages such as python and JS (which I consider a mess) most of these languages don't have such abstract concepts as C++ does and don't offer the level of control C++ does.
As a beginner you won't be able to write or design any snarky thing just yet asides say simple CMD applications (which I bet will have a very poor program flow and structure)but overtime with more experience you can really do anything such as write OSes, DSLs, Mobile/Desktop apps, Network protocols, Frameworks, Game engines, even websites if u fancy....
Most modern frameworks,you use are written in C++ or C such as Flutter, etc.
Popular encryption and authentication protocol such as TCP/SSL are implemented in C++, likewise most game engines and browser engine such as google chrome were written in C++. A ton of python libraries and frameworks including those used in AI/ML were written in C++.

So roll up your sleeves and get ready for the task ahead. Don't be discouraged by your friends who you might see writing fanciful nonsense. Being a C++ guru would take years but it pays more than any other.
